The largemouth triplefin, ''Ucla xenogrammus'', is a fish of the family Tripterygiidae and only member of the genus ''Ucla'', found in the Pacific Ocean from Viet Nam, the Philippines, Palau and the Caroline Islands to Papua New Guinea, Australia , and the Solomon Islands, Fiji, Tonga, east to American Samoa and Rapa Iti, at depths of between 2 and 41 m. Its length is up to about 47 mm.
